Transaction 6313a9ae69ed73ad607bf3752830e506fcc1021f13609fcee71de748da8ff074

2 Input
2 Outputs
  • 6313a9ae69ed73ad607bf3752830e506fcc1021f13609fcee71de748da8ff074:0
  • value  34554530
    address  1E1cRscSSvmg68rKTLQKKjmKJwR6rbFguu
  • 6313a9ae69ed73ad607bf3752830e506fcc1021f13609fcee71de748da8ff074:1
  • value  19998114
    address  13Fgw7pNjyEkZGVMff22qPefKQVayxMwSV